Chapter 299 The Fourth Prince

Faced with such a question, Jiu Que simply shook his head.

“I have not come here today for that purpose; I wish to request an audience with His Majesty.”

As expected, Jiu Que saw a troubled expression on Wei Yuan's face. If there were no trouble in the palace, Wei Yuan would never have looked like that. And Jiu Que wasn't boasting; with her current status and position, why would Wei Yuan be so hesitant to request an audience with His Majesty?
Having confirmed her suspicions, Jiu Que decisively had the guards behind her bring out the Imperial Sword. This was a self-defense item given to her by His Majesty when she went to the Northern Border. Since her return, His Majesty had never mentioned taking it back, so Jiu Que had kept it as a keepsake. She never expected to actually use it today.

Upon seeing the imperial sword, Wei Yuan said nothing and readily made way for Jiu Que, quietly following behind as Jiu Que left.

"You no longer need to guard the city gate?"

“I was supposed to be on duty, and I was just about to change shifts when you came over.”

This reason...

Forget it, none of this matters.

Jiuque had been to the palace before. Although the inner palace was strictly governed and the palace servants came and went in a hurry, they were quite organized. But today, she walked straight in and didn’t see many palace servants doing their work.

When Jiu Que looked back at Wei Yuan, Wei Yuan was once again expressionless, with an aloof and selfless demeanor that kept strangers at bay, leaving Jiu Que speechless.

When Jiuque finally arrived at His Majesty's resting palace, he saw an unexpected figure. The one pacing anxiously outside the palace was none other than the Fourth Prince, who had been elusive lately. Why was the Fourth Prince guarding outside His Majesty's palace?
The Fourth Prince, who had been looking anxious, looked up and saw Jiu Que the moment he heard the noise. Even from a distance, Jiu Que could see the undisguised resentment in his eyes.

Why would someone look like that?
Jiu Que couldn't understand what she had done to offend the esteemed Fourth Prince. Moreover, when she stepped forward to pay her respects, she was certain that the Fourth Prince had deliberately delayed her from rising. Even though she believed she had no grudge against this prince, Jiu Que couldn't help but think to herself that even if there was some hatred between them, the Fourth Prince shouldn't have embarrassed her in front of so many people; it was incredibly petty of him.

A ruler should be magnanimous; such pettiness is not the behavior of a ruler.

However, he did manage to get Jiu Que to get up, though his tone wasn't very pleasant.

"Shouldn't Lord Ying be at the Six Ministries right now, overseeing the smallpox vaccination campaign? How come he has time to come to the palace?"

"...Thank you for your concern, Your Highness. The work of smallpox vaccination is done with the hard work of all my colleagues. I have only done a small part. I have not seen Your Majesty for many days, and I have come today to pay my respects."

"Oh? Lord Ying is truly thoughtful. If all the civil and military officials were as obsequious as Lord Ying, would there be any ministers left in the court who would do anything of substance?"

……

Has the Fourth Prince taken the wrong medicine or something? Why is he speaking so rudely? But he is of imperial lineage, while she is merely a subject, essentially working for him. Why should she quarrel with the next heir? So she magnanimously changed the subject.

"Your Highness is very filial, and I imagine you have been serving His Majesty these past few days. But I wonder what His Majesty's condition is now? Not only this humble servant, but all of my colleagues are also concerned about His Majesty."

"Father is fine, but Lord Ying, you came to the palace for no reason, which is very rude. You should go back to your work."

The Fourth Prince didn't mention His Majesty at all; he simply flicked his sleeves and gestured for the eunuchs and guards around him to escort Ying Jiuque out.

Those who could accompany the Fourth Prince were naturally his confidants, and at this moment they didn't care that the person in front of them was the newly risen noble of the court, the second-rank Princess Ruian. They swarmed forward, wanting to invite Ying Jiuque out of the palace.

Something's wrong, something's very wrong. His Majesty must have encountered some trouble. But before Jiu Que could even react, Wei Yuan behind him had already led his men forward to block the eunuchs and guards who were trying to reach out. The scene immediately descended into chaos.

Upon seeing this scene, a thin layer of anger appeared on the Fourth Prince's face.

"You, Wei Yuan! Are you trying to steal from me? The Emperor ordered you to patrol the palace, and this is how you protect it? Seize them right now!"

Both sides stuck to their own version of events and refused to concede. Just as things were getting chaotic, the tightly closed palace doors suddenly creaked open, and a thin figure stepped out.

It was none other than the Nine Fortunes Chief Steward, who had inexplicably lost a lot of weight.

Upon seeing him, both sides involuntarily stopped. The Fourth Prince rushed forward even more eagerly.

"Eunuch Jiufu, how is Father Emperor's health? Is he conscious? I've been very worried. Please let me in to see Father Emperor..."

"The Fourth Prince."

For some reason, Jiu Fu's cold expression and actions sent a chill down the Fourth Prince's spine. Although he had never been valued by his father and brothers, he had always been respectful whenever he saw Eunuch Jiu Fu. Unlike now, he exuded a coldness from the inside out.

Jiu Fu flicked the dust off his hand, subtly distancing himself from the Fourth Prince.

"Spying on the Emperor's whereabouts is a grave crime. What is the Fourth Prince trying to do?"

"I... I didn't. I just wanted to see what was wrong with Father Emperor. Why hasn't he come out for three whole days? I was worried about Father Emperor. How did that become spying on the Emperor's whereabouts?"

"If that's what the Fourth Prince says, then it is."

Jiu Fu looked up and saw Jiu Que waiting quietly to the side, a gentle smile appearing on his face. He then straightened his expression and read out His Majesty's decree.

"His Majesty summons the Fourth Prince and Princess Ruian to an audience."

The Fourth Prince was initially delighted, but then quickly realized what was happening and glared fiercely at Ying Jiuque. He had waited here for three whole days, and his father hadn't even offered to see him. Yet this Ying Jiuque, who had only been here for less than half an incense stick's time, was summoned by his father. She was just a subject, and an unpopular one at that, yet his father valued her so much—where did he put his own dignity?
But forget it, why bother arguing with him now? In any case, he'll still be the one calling the shots in the future.

Straightening his clothes and forcing a worried expression onto his face, the Fourth Prince took the lead and went inside.

Jiu Que shifted his body, and a slight resistance came from behind him. It was Senior Cui Zhufeng, who had been silent all along.

"Don't worry, senior. It was His Majesty who summoned us. It's alright."

Cui Zhufeng stared at Jiu Que's face for a long time before slowly withdrawing his hand. Jiu Que was somewhat confused, but with Eunuch Jiu Fu watching nearby, she couldn't delay any longer. So she gently patted Senior Cui's arm and followed him inside.

Jiufu closed the palace doors, expressionless, and gestured for Wei Yuan to step forward. He then read out several imperial edicts in succession, leaving Wei Yuan utterly incredulous. However, Wei Yuan wasn't one to pry, so he remained silent, only harboring his doubts, and turned to attend to his duties. Watching his retreating figure, Jiufu slowly exhaled a breath of stale air, his eyes filled with worry.
